Crypto Art is a new and emerging art form. It uses cutting edge technology to create a visually stunning piece of art. Crypto Art is the perfect blend of art, technology, and cryptocurrency. Blockchain has taken the tech world by storm and is being used for a variety of purposes. In the art world, it’s being used to register artwork with a unique ID that cannot be changed. Artist and art collectors make their work available to the public and have it authenticated by third parties. The blockchain can support this process in a way that is cheaper, faster, and more secure than current methods.
The latest trends allow artists to control their output and make sure they have a piece of the pie in perpituity.
Crypto Art is the art world’s new frontier, and it’s here to stay. Crypto Art is art that has been created or collected through cryptocurrencies. You can purchase crypto art with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in and other digital currencies. Blockchain, the technology that supports cryptocurrencies like bitcoin, is becoming more and more popular. It’s a ledger of all transactions done on its network that can be seen by anyone in the world. The blockchain is a digital ledger of all Bitcoin transactions that is distributed across a peer-to-peer network.
